MORNING Midwest Digest, Oct. 7, 2019

Audio-MORNING Midwest Digest, Oct. 7, 2019

Max Armstrong talks about the Supreme Court, the GM strike, a farm accident, possible snowy weather crime reductions and fall leaves.

We might hear a lot about the Supreme Court today.

There's been no deal in the General Motors strike yet.

Near Sterling, Ill., a car crashed into a grain cart being pulled by a tractor on the road.

Farmers who can get into the field will be working with urgency this week, as snow could fall across the plains and Upper Midwest.

There was a weekend bar shooting in Kansas City, Kan., over the weekend.

Homocides in Milwaukee, Wis., are down from last year.

Fall leaves are taking longer than usual to turn this year.
